Roof flashing installation services involve attaching metal or other durable materials around key areas of a roof to create a watertight seal. This process typically includes installing flashing around roof penetrations such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and along roof valleys and edges. Proper installation ensures that water is directed away from vulnerable spots, helping to prevent leaks and water intrusion that can lead to structural damage and mold growth. Skilled professionals assess the roof’s design and identify areas where flashing can be most effectively installed or upgraded to enhance overall roof performance.

One of the primary issues roof flashing services address is water infiltration. Over time, flashing materials can become damaged, corroded, or improperly installed, creating gaps or cracks that allow moisture to seep into the building. This can result in leaks that damage ceilings, walls, insulation, and even the roof deck itself. Proper flashing installation acts as a barrier against these problems, providing a protective layer that maintains the integrity of the roof and prevents costly repairs caused by water damage. Regular inspections and timely flashing upgrades can also extend the lifespan of a roof by maintaining its defenses against the elements.

Material Costs - The cost of roof flashing materials typically ranges from $10 to $30 per linear foot, depending on the type and quality. For example, aluminum flashing might cost around $15 per foot, while copper can be closer to $25 per foot.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$45 and $75 per hour, with total costs varying based on roof size and complexity. A standard installation might take a few hours, totaling $200 to $600 in labor charges.

Project Scope - The overall cost depends on the extent of flashing needed, with small repairs starting around $150 and full replacements reaching $1,000 or more. Larger or more intricate projects tend to increase costs accordingly.

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on roof accessibility, existing damage, and local contractor rates. It is common for total expenses to fluctuate within a range of $200 to $2,000 for roof flashing installation services.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ing installation? Roof flashing installation involves placing thin material strips around roof features to prevent water leaks and protect the structure from moisture damage.

Why is proper flashing installation important? Proper flashing installation helps prevent water intrusion, which can cause structural damage, mold growth, and interior leaks.

How long does roof flashing installation typically take? The duration of flashing installation varies based on the roof size and complexity but generally can be completed within a few hours to a day.

What types of materials are used for roof flashing? Common materials for roof flashing include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, selected based on durability and compatibility with the roof.
